Aluminum Die Casting Parts vs. Zinc Die Casting Parts: Key Differences

Die casting is a high-pressure manufacturing process used to produce precise metal components with complex geometries. Aluminum and zinc are two of the most common alloys employed, but the resulting parts differ significantly due to their inherent material properties, casting behaviors, and performance characteristics.

Weight and Density — Aluminum die cast parts are significantly lighter, with a density of about 2.7 g/cm³ compared to zinc alloy’s 7.1 g/cm. This makes aluminum ideal for applications where reducing weight is critical, such as automotive components, aerospace parts, and electronics housings. Zinc parts, being heavier, provide greater stability and impact resistance, suiting structural or vibration-dampening uses.

Strength and Mechanical Properties — Aluminum alloys offer superior strength-to-weight ratios and better performance at elevated temperatures, with higher tensile strength and the ability to be heat-treated for enhanced durability. Zinc parts excel in ductility, impact toughness, and hardness, often outperforming aluminum in sheer impact resistance despite lower overall strength.

Precision and Design Capabilities — Zinc’s excellent fluidity and lower melting point (~419°C vs. aluminum’s ~660°C) allow for thinner walls (as low as 0.6 mm), tighter tolerances, and finer details. This makes zinc parts better for intricate, small-to-medium-sized components with high cosmetic requirements. Aluminum parts can achieve thin walls but typically require thicker sections and are suited to larger, more robust designs.

Die Castings Surface Finish and Aesthetics — Zinc castings generally provide a smoother, more uniform surface with fewer defects like porosity, making them easier and more cost-effective to plate, polish, or paint for decorative or high-quality finishes (e.g., chrome-plated hardware). Aluminum surfaces are often rougher and more porous, requiring additional post-processing for comparable aesthetics.

Corrosion Resistance and Durability — Both are corrosion-resistant, but zinc offers slightly better natural resistance in harsh environments. Aluminum parts excel in high-temperature applications and have excellent thermal and electrical conductivity, often used for heat sinks or enclosures.

Production and Cost Factors — Zinc’s lower melting point enables hot-chamber die casting, faster cycle times, and much longer die life (often over 1 million shots vs. aluminum’s 100,000–150,000). This reduces tooling costs for high-volume runs. Aluminum uses cold-chamber machines, which are slower and more energy-intensive but support larger parts. Material costs vary, but zinc parts can be more expensive per unit due to higher density.

Aluminum die casting parts shine in lightweight, high-strength, and thermally demanding applications, while zinc die casting parts excels in precision, intricate details, superior finishes, and cost-effective high-volume production of smaller components. The choice depends on the specific requirements for weight, strength, aesthetics, and production economics.

Zinc Die Cast Handles

Zinc die-cast handles have become a popular choice for various industries and applications due to their exceptional durability, strength, and aesthetic appeal. Zinc, a versatile metal known for its corrosion resistance and high thermal conductivity, is transformed into handles through the die-casting process, which involves melting the metal and injecting it into a mold. This manufacturing method allows for precise and complex designs, making zinc die-cast handles suitable for a wide range of products such as doors, cabinets, furniture, and more.

One of the key advantages of zinc die-cast handles is their strength and durability. Zinc is a robust material that can withstand heavy use and harsh environmental conditions without losing its structural integrity. This makes zinc die-cast handles ideal for applications that require reliability and long-lasting performance. Whether used in commercial settings or residential properties, zinc handles offer a dependable solution for everyday use.

In addition to their durability, zinc die-cast handles are also valued for their aesthetic appeal. The die-casting process allows for intricate designs and fine details to be incorporated into the handles, giving them a sleek and modern look. With a wide range of finishes available, including chrome, satin nickel, black, and antique brass, zinc handles can complement any style or décor, adding a touch of elegance to the overall design of the product.

Furthermore, zinc die-cast handles are known for their corrosion resistance, making them suitable for indoor and outdoor applications alike. Zinc naturally forms a protective layer of zinc oxide when exposed to the elements, preventing rust and corrosion from affecting the handles. This superior corrosion resistance ensures that zinc handles will maintain their appearance and functionality over time, even in high-moisture environments or outdoor settings.

Another benefit of zinc die-cast handles is their ease of installation. Due to their lightweight nature and malleability, zinc handles can be easily attached to various surfaces using standard hardware and tools. This makes them a convenient choice for manufacturers, contractors, and DIY enthusiasts looking for a hassle-free installation process.

Moreover, zinc die-cast handles offer excellent thermal conductivity, allowing for efficient heat dissipation and cool-to-the-touch surfaces during operation. This feature is particularly advantageous for applications where temperature control is essential, such as kitchen cabinets, appliances, or industrial equipment.

Overall, zinc die-cast handles combine strength, durability, aesthetics, corrosion resistance, ease of installation, and thermal conductivity in a single product, making them a preferred choice for a wide range of applications. Whether used in residential, commercial, or industrial settings, zinc handles provide a reliable and stylish solution that enhances the functionality and appearance of various products. With their exceptional qualities and design versatility, zinc die-cast handles continue to be a popular choice for manufacturers and consumers seeking high-quality hardware solutions.

    Die Casting Comparison of Zinc Parts and Aluminum Parts in 2023



    Die Casting Comparison of Zinc Parts and Aluminum Parts. Kinetic Die Casting Company produces parts for our customers in two types of metals. Aluminum and Zinc alloys. Most of the parts we produce are in aluminum.

    When we get a quote request that does not specify the materiel, we ask a few questions to determine which metal would be better for them.

    1. Does weight matter? Zinc weighs about two and half (2.44) times more than aluminum. In other words, a part that weighs five (5) pounds in aluminum will weigh over twelve (12.22) pounds in zinc.
    2. Do you need EMI/RF shielding? Do you need electrical conductivity? Aluminum is much more electrically conductive than zinc, making it a better shield for RF/EMI.
    3. Do you need thermal conductivity? Aluminum is used by many manufacturers as a heat sink.
    4. Do you want parts with a highly polished finished surface? Zinc polishes very well, much better than aluminum.
    5. Do you need your parts plated? Zinc parts can be plated much better than aluminum.
    6. Are you intending to use the parts in a salt environment? Aluminum decays faster than zinc in a salty environment.
